Business Context and Reporting Period
Company: nVent Electric plc (NVT)
Filing Type: Form 8-K (Current Report)
Date of Report: July 31, 2024
Event: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ement to sell the Thermal Management business.
Key Financial Metrics and Transaction Terms
- Aggregate Purchase Price: $1,700,000,000 (subject to adjustments).
- Payment Structure: Cash plus assumption of certain liabilities by the Buyer.
- Price Adjustments:
- Increased/decreased based on Net Working Capital variance from a target amount.
- Increased by the amount of Cash on hand at the Effective Time.
- Decreased by the amount of Indebtedness immediately prior to Closing.
- Termination Fee: $136,000,000 payable by Buyer under specific breach or failure to close scenarios.
- Buyer: BCP Acquisitions LLC, an affiliate of funds managed by Brookfield Asset Management.
Material Changes and Transaction Conditions
This filing announces a strategic divestiture of the Thermal Management business. The transaction is subject to several closing conditions, including:
- Accuracy of representations and warranties and performance of covenants.
- Consummation of a Pre-Closing Reorganization.
- Expiration of the Hart-Scott-Rodino waiting period and receipt of necessary antitrust and foreign direct investment approvals without "Burdensome Conditions."
- Absence of laws or orders prohibiting the transaction.
Closing Timeline: Expected to occur on the tenth business day after all conditions are satisfied or waived.
Outlook, Risks, and Contingencies
- Termination Rights: Either party may terminate if the Closing does not occur by April 30, 2025, unless the failure is primarily caused by that party's breach.
- Financing: The Buyer is required to use reasonable best efforts to obtain sufficient debt and equity financing.
- Non-Compete: nVent is prohibited from engaging in businesses competing with the Thermal Management business, subject to exceptions.
- Insurance: Buyer has obtained representations and warranties insurance to cover certain breaches.
